10. 2000 BRANDS HATCH, WORLD SUPERSPORT, JORG TEUCHERT & OTHERS

In a complicated and close season, the strong favourite Jšrg Teuchert (Alpha Technik Yamaha) was taken out at the penultimate race by his own team-mate Christian Kellner (Alpha Technik Yamaha) while in the lead. The arithmetic of who would be World Champion changed not just lap by lap but corner by corner, and even on the last lap, a pass or two by the riders behind eventual winner Karl Muggeridge would have seen virtually any one of the possible four champions go from winner to fourth.

As it turned out, James Whitham was instrumental in the final analysis. Had Whit overhauled Jšrg for second the German would not have been World Champion after all. With the top four riders - Muggeridge, Teuchert, Whitham and Kellner covered by only three quarters of a second, it was the most astonishingly tense finish, and surely a flag-to-flag multiple rider championship decider which will remain unmatched in the history of the supersport 600 series.
